KATHMANDU: The government has begun a series of talks and dialogues with political parties to create a conducive environment for the upcoming elections.
Formed on the foundation of the Gen Z Movement, the current government has taken the initiative to hold the elections announced for March 5, 2026, and to promote good governance and curb corruption in the country.
For this purpose, the government organized an all-party meeting on Tuesday to advance dialogue between the government and political parties.
Speaking to the media after the meeting, Minister for Communications and Information Technology Jagdish Kharel said that the dialogue among political parties had helped foster an election-friendly atmosphere.
He said, “The government is encouraged by today’s discussion with the political parties. It has created an environment conducive to elections.
“All stakeholders, including political parties and the public, have taken equal responsibility in shaping this electoral atmosphere,” Kharel added.
